Learning Support Assistant

Are you motivated by supporting and helping children with additional needs?

We are looking for a dedicated Learning Support Assistant to work on-on-one with children that moderate learning difficulties and additional mental health needs.

We are looking for a passionate and committed Learning Support Assistant to work in an SEMH school based in Hastings for children aged 6-16. You will be working in partnership with the school's teaching staff and therapists to deliver specific interventions that aim to boost students' learning, development and well-being. You will make a real difference to the lives of the children, gaining vital experience which will enable you to kick-start your future career.

This role will give you essential experience within a challenging yet rewarding setting - career progression routes include SEN Teacher, Occupational Therapist and various Psychology routes.

Responsibilities of a Learning Support Assistant:

  • Help children understand instructions.
  • Support children during social activities and outings.
  • Encourage communication and also look after their physical needs.
  • Prepare and provide learning materials.

Requirements of a Learning Support Assistant:

  • Impose patience and understanding.
  • Always be adaptable in any give situation.
  • Be able to develop strong and positive relationships with children.
  • Committed to working as part of a team.
